Summary
In Rio Rancho, veterinary hospitals and kennels are allowed in the Agricultural Residential (A-R) zone only as a conditional use requiring a city-issued use permit, not as a permissive by-right use.
Conditional uses (requiring use permit).
(1) Hospitals and institutions of an educational nature;
(2) Nursery, pre-kindergarten, kindergarten, and other private or special schools;
(3) Fur-bearing animal farm;
(4) Kennel, veterinary hospital;
(5) Family child care facility with a capacity of seven or more;
(6) Hobby breeders and animal foster care providers as per conditions listed under the R-1 Single-Family Residential District. (Ord. 18-20)
Full Breakdown
Rio Rancho's A-R Agricultural Residential District lists 'kennel, veterinary hospital' among its conditional uses, meaning an operator must obtain a conditional use permit from the city before opening one: it isn't allowed by right alongside the district's permissive uses like single-family homes or home occupations. The same subsection treats fur-bearing animal farms, hospitals, and private schools the same way in A-R, and separately allows hobby breeders and animal foster care providers under the conditions set for the R-1 Single-Family Residential District. Other residential and commercial zoning districts have their own permitted-use lists that must be checked before siting a veterinary practice.
Violations & Fines
Operating a veterinary hospital or kennel in Rio Rancho without the required conditional use permit, or outside a district where it's authorized, is a zoning code violation subject to city enforcement action.
